Best Northwest Seattle Public Elementary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 8 public elementary schools serving 3,347 students in the neighborhood of Northwest Seattle, Seattle, WA.
The top ranked public elementary schools in Northwest Seattle are Cascadia Elementary School, Greenwood Elementary School and Daniel Bagley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Northwest Seattle, Seattle, WA public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 68% (versus the Washington public elementary school average of 41%), and reading proficiency score of 77% (versus the 51%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 46%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the Washington public elementary school average of 52% (majority Hispanic).
